The Full Stack Data Engineer will design, develop, and deliver reliable, scalable data management (acquisition, integration, transformation) using DevOps methodologies and DA&I Microsoft PaaS platforms. Design and allow DA&I solutions and services throughout the company. This role is DA&Is competitive advantage to delivering business outcomes via relevant analytics, decision and help our businesses recognize value and here to shape how we provide analytics solutions going forward.
The Data Engineer is multi-skilled engineer who helps to estimate work, accept stories into delivery increments and complete tasks to deliver the work. Is proficient in Source Data Analysis, profiling, integration, modelling. Has expertise in data management technologies such as SAP data services, Azure ADF, ADLS, Databricks, SQL DB, Open source data management tools or equivalent.
Key Responsibilities:
Designs, codes and tests new data management solutions, including supporting applications and interfaces.
Architects data structures to provision and enable "Data as a Service" .
Supports development activity in various DA&I and Connected Enterprise related projects, for internal and external customers
Develops and tests infrastructure components in Cloud and Edge-level environments
Proactively monitors industry trends and identifies opportunities to implement new technologies
Manages the DevOps pipeline deployment model
Implements software in all environments
Leverages containerization models and works with other engineers and architects to keep the architecture current
Helps support and enhance applications
Writes high-quality code compliant with regulations
Collaborates with business systems analysts and product owners to define requirements
Skills, Knowledge, Experience and Education
Bachelors Degree in computer science, software engineering, management information systems, or related field
Experience range 6+ years
Experience in systems development lifecycle
Experience in Data management concepts and implementations
Experience with Agile development methodologies and system/process documentation
Experience with server-side architectures and containerization
Experience with SAP Data Services, Azure ADF, ADLS, SQL, Tabular models, or other domain-specific programming languages
IPC - Information Processing Capability (Factors of Complexity)
Ability to work on issues of moderate scope where analysis of situations or data requires a review of relevant factors.
Exercise judgment within defined procedures and practices to determine appropriate action.
Seek out and embrace relevant perspectives when assessing a situation or making a decision; demonstrate clear understanding of multiple viewpoints
Benefits:
The ability to collaborate with, learn from colleagues in a complex, global organization.
We provide a working environment with a creative company, paired with a great compensation package, great benefits, and a supportive atmosphere where you can sharpen with new challenges and development opportunities.